How do urbanization and an increase in population affect biodiversity?(a) Making land more productive(b) Loss of flora and fauna(c) More growth of flora and fauna(d) Increasing land’s agricultural capabilityI have been asked this question in an online quiz.Query is from In-situ and Ex-situ Conservation in section Biodiversity and Conservation of Biology – Class 12

Answer»

Right option is (b) Loss of flora and fauna

For EXPLANATION: Urbanization MEANS the increasing number of people that live in urban areas due to shifting from rural areas to urban areas. It affects the population density and LEADS to more loss of flora and fauna since more space for residence is OCCUPIED by humans.
